Works well with slight change
Two of these work well to keep tubing secure and prevent stress that might pop the tube out of the StatLock. The strong Velcro makes it difficult to remove. You can make removal easier by wrapping a strip of adhesive tape around the end part of each tab so that the part covered by the tape will not be stuck to the Velcro and therefore you can get a better grasp on the tab to remove it.

Not right for everyone
I have used a few products to stabilize catheter tubing and unfortunately this dis not work for me. This stabilizer is too thin and does not allow for enough room to place the port of the bag to prevent it from digging in your leg. This product is also so thin that it causes pressure marks, where wider ones cover more surface area and as long as they are not to tightly applied, don't

Will it work?
I have a permanent suprapubic catheter so I was using the "Stat Locks" to hold it in places on my thigh. The Stat Locks were fixed on with a strong adhesive. The new ones I was getting the clip was coming unclipped all of the time letting gravity pull on the catheter causing bleeding. These velcro bands have been working great. No powerful adhesive to remove when I need to change it and it keeps the catheter in place comfortably. It keeps the gravity force from pulling on the catheter .
